Zions RX Formulations Recalls Calcium Gluconate Injection Due to Contamination

Zions RX Formulations is recalling 450 vials of Calcium Gluconate 10% for Injection due to a report of microbial contamination.

Plain-English summary

Zions RX Formulations Services LLC is recalling 450 vials of Calcium Gluconate 10% for Injection. The affected product is a 100 mL single-dose vial intended for hospital administration only. The recall involves specific lots with expiration dates in December 2013.

The recall was initiated after a report of microbial contamination was observed when drawing the vial contents into a syringe. The product is labeled as 'Not for Dispensing' and is for hospital use only.

The recall is limited to the state of Arizona. Healthcare facilities and hospitals that have received these specific lots should stop using the product and contact the recalling firm for instructions on return or disposal.
